Changes to EU VAT Rules From 1 July 2021

From July 1st 2021, business to customer sellers need to be aware of VAT reforms put in place by the European Union. Below is a quick summary of the most important changes to be aware of:

  • All goods imported to the EU will now be subject to VAT regardless of value, due to the removal of the €22 VAT exception. 
  • Implementation of a new electronic portal for businesses and electronic interfaces to use to comply with VAT e-commerce regulations called the Import One-Stop Shop (IOSS), to be used for distance sales of imported goods. 
  • The IOSS allows VAT to be collected, declared and paid to tax authorities by suppliers and electroninc interfaces, rather than VAT being paid by the customer at the time the goods are imported into the EU. This means the buyer should not face any surprise fees on delivery, as they are charged at time of purchase.
  • VAT payment is only applicable to goods worth less than €150 and purchased by a buyer within the EU.
